Passages for Students and Families

Crossover

Moving from Elementary School to Middle School is an important transition time for students, families, and their communities. This is a time for families to recognize their child’s growing independence and offer a blessing of support and encouragement. We celebrate how each child has been formed and continues to be shaped by their own innate gifts and unique story. Here at Crossroads, it is also a time of moving up from Children’s Ministries as a child to Student Ministries as an adolescent.

Confirmation

Confirmation is a passage that guides high school students to personally own their faith and live in the way of Jesus in their everyday lives. It provides resources to deepen their love for God, others, and self through questions, service, and the ongoing support found in the family and in a Christian community. This passage is a part of the student’s sacred journey and invites the young adult to participate fully, question intentionally, and mindfully reflect on the decision to be confirmed or not, with the full support and love of their family and Crossroads family
